What is Electric Service Membership Application
The Residential Application for Electric Service Membership is a document used by individuals to apply for electric service and membership with the Decatur County Rural Electric Membership Corporation.

How to Fill Out the Residential Application for Electric Service Membership Online (Step-by-Step)
-
Access the electric service membership form on the official platform.
-
Provide your personal information, including name, date of birth, and social security number.
-
Enter your contact information, physical address, and mailing address.
-
Attach necessary documents, such as proof of residency and identification.
-
Sign the form in the presence of a REMC representative or arrange for notarization.
Completing these steps accurately is crucial for submitting a successful application for electric service membership.

Submission Methods for the Residential Application for Electric Service Membership
Applications can be submitted either online or via paper methods. Applicants must be aware of any associated payments, which may include a refundable membership fee and a deposit. Once completed, submissions should be directed to the appropriate Decatur County REMC office, with deadlines observed to ensure timely processing of the rural electric membership application.

Who is eligible to fill out the Residential Application for Electric Service Membership?
Eligibility is generally limited to homeowners or tenants in Indiana who need electric service from Decatur County REMC. Both the primary applicant and spouse/co-member must be listed.
What documents do I need to submit with this application?
Along with the application, you may need to provide proof of identity, such as a government-issued ID, and possibly employment details as required by Decatur County REMC.
How long does it take to process the application?
Processing times can vary, but typically it takes a few business days. Contact Decatur County REMC directly for specific timelines related to your application.
Can I submit the form online?
Yes, you can complete and submit the form through pdfFiller. Alternatively, you may print it out and submit it in person or via mail.
What fees are associated with the application?
A refundable membership fee and a deposit may be required upon application. Check with Decatur County REMC for specific fee amounts.

Is notarization required for this application?
Yes, the application must be completed in the presence of a REMC representative or notarized if filled out elsewhere. This ensures all provided information is accurate and verified.
